What does commercial auto insurance include?

6Answers
DiCameron
07/24/2025, 12:46:49 PM

Commercial auto insurance consists of three main coverages and eleven additional coverages. The main coverages are vehicle damage insurance, third-party liability insurance, and passenger liability insurance. Among the eleven additional coverages, there are five newly added ones: standalone wheel loss insurance, medical expenses outside of medical insurance coverage liability insurance, special provisions for motor vehicle value-added services, special provisions for absolute deductible rates, and special provisions excluding engine water damage. Here are a few popular types of coverage: Vehicle Damage Insurance: Different vehicle models have different prices, and the vehicle price is the main factor affecting vehicle damage insurance. For example, for a car worth around 100,000 yuan, the premium is generally around 1,000 yuan. Third-Party Liability Insurance: Different coverage amounts have different prices, and car owners can choose the appropriate amount to insure based on their needs. Although the premiums from major insurance companies are the same, the discounts offered vary, so car owners should choose the best option. Passenger Liability Insurance: Generally, the coverage amount per seat ranges from 10,000 to 50,000 yuan. For the driver's seat, the premium is about 40 yuan per 10,000 yuan of coverage; for the passenger seats, the premium is about 27 yuan per 10,000 yuan of coverage.

Last time I bought car insurance, I learned that commercial insurance is quite complex, mainly including vehicle damage insurance (covering repairs for your own car's damages), third-party liability insurance (compensating for losses to others, such as collisions with other vehicles), and passenger liability insurance (protecting the safety of the driver and passengers). There are also many types of additional insurance, such as theft insurance (preventing car theft), glass breakage insurance (covering broken car windows), spontaneous combustion loss insurance (for older cars prone to self-ignition), and no-deductible insurance (paying less during claims). When buying car insurance, consider the car's condition and usage environment. For new cars, it's best to get comprehensive coverage, while for older cars, choose only the necessary ones, as premiums fluctuate—don't be too greedy for cheap deals. It's advisable to compare several insurance companies and clarify the terms to avoid missing out on any coverage and regretting it later.

What are the safe capacity and actual capacity of a fuel tank?

The rated volume stated in the vehicle's user manual is the safe capacity, and it is normal for the actual capacity to be 10% larger than the rated volume. There are three methods to reduce fuel consumption in vehicles: Minimize the vehicle's weight: Keep the interior as simple as possible and avoid carrying unnecessary items, as every additional kilogram of load increases fuel consumption by 1%; Avoid excessive modifications: Adding spoilers, protective covers, or wings can disrupt the original aerodynamic design of the vehicle, increasing wind resistance and consuming extra fuel. Modifying lighting systems can also increase electrical load, leading to unnecessary fuel consumption; Develop good driving habits: Avoid sudden acceleration, driving at high speeds in low gears, prolonged idling, frequent lane changes or braking. Instead, aim for smooth starts, steady-speed driving, and reduced braking.

What sound does a bad wheel bearing make?

Sounds of a damaged wheel bearing: 1. Squeaking: When turning the steering wheel while stationary or at low speeds, a "squeaking" sound may occur, and in severe cases, steering wheel vibration can be felt. 2. Humming: While driving, tire noise becomes noticeably louder, and in severe cases, a "humming" sound may be heard. 3. Thumping: When driving on bumpy roads or over speed bumps, a "thumping" sound may be heard. The following is an introduction to wheel bearings: 1. Definition of wheel bearings: They are components used at the axle of a car to bear weight and provide precise guidance for the rotation of the hub, bearing both axial and radial loads. They are an important part of the car's load-bearing and rotation. 2. Composition and installation of wheel bearings: Traditional automotive wheel bearings consist of two sets of tapered roller bearings or ball bearings combined. The installation, greasing, sealing, and adjustment of bearing clearance are all carried out on the automobile production line.

What is the method for transferring a motorcycle license plate?

To transfer the ownership of a motorcycle that already has a license plate, you must first obtain the "Second-hand Vehicle Transaction Invoice" and then proceed to the local vehicle management office to complete the transfer. Below is a detailed introduction to the motorcycle ownership transfer process: 1. Required documents: Proof of the motor vehicle's origin; the whole vehicle factory certificate of conformity for domestically produced motor vehicles; proof of payment or tax exemption certificate for the motor vehicle purchase tax. Proof of compulsory motor vehicle traffic accident liability insurance; technical data file of the motor vehicle; "Motor Vehicle Registration, Transfer, Cancellation/Transfer Application Form," etc. 2. Proxy: If handled by an agent, the original and copy of the agent's identity certificate must also be submitted (if the agent is a unit, the original and copy of the handler's identity certificate must also be submitted), along with a written authorization from the motor vehicle owner.

What to Do When a White Car's Paint Gets Scratched?

Solutions for scratches on a white car's paint: 1. Polishing: Polishing is only suitable for minor scratches. Moderate friction helps eliminate fine scratches, but excessive polishing can thin the paint and eventually wear it through. 2. Touch-up painting: For deeper scratches, if the area is small and you have good DIY skills, you can do the touch-up yourself. For larger scratches, it's recommended to visit a 4S shop for professional repair. Steps for touch-up painting: 1. Clean the scratch before repair, using 800-grit sandpaper and a sanding block to smooth the scratch. 2. If the scratch is deep, use filler to level it. 3. After the filler dries, use 800-grit sandpaper and a sanding block to smooth the scratch again, then wipe it clean with a towel. 4. Gently sand the surrounding area with 2000-grit sandpaper until it becomes matte, then clean it. 5. Use a cleaning pad to wipe around the scratch before applying touch-up paint, then spray with clear gloss varnish.

Differences Between Haval H6 and M6

There are many differences between the Haval H6 and M6. The following introduces the distinctions between the two models: 1. Exterior: The Haval M6 features a bold and expressive design, while the Haval H6 offers two versions with red and blue logos. The red logo version embodies the luxurious and classic side of Haval, whereas the blue logo version showcases a cool and trendy style, primarily targeting younger consumers. 2. Powertrain: The Haval M6 is equipped with the older 1.5T turbocharged engine from the previous H6, whereas the all-new Haval H6 comes with the latest direct-injection turbocharged engine, available in 1.5T and 2.0T displacements. The 1.5T version also delivers significantly higher power output compared to the older 1.5T engine.

How Long Should You Rest When Tires Are Hot to the Touch?

Tires that are hot to the touch need to rest for about an hour. Here is some related information: 1. Replacement Time: Tires should be replaced every 3 years. If a vehicle is driven 20,000 kilometers a year, consider replacing them in 2 to 3 years. If driven around 10,000 kilometers a year, replacement should be considered in 4 to 5 years. 2. Function: Tires are often used under complex and demanding conditions, enduring various deformations, loads, forces, and high and low temperatures while driving. Therefore, they must have relatively high load-bearing, traction, and cushioning performance. Additionally, they need to have high wear resistance and flexibility, as well as relatively low rolling resistance and heat generation. 3. Classification: Tires can be categorized by their use into: passenger car tires, light truck tires, truck and bus tires, construction machinery tires, off-road vehicle tires, and agricultural and forestry machinery tires.
